An SMS verification API hands you programmatic control: you send a request specifying country and app, the service returns a number, you plug that number into your target app, then poll the API until the OTP code lands. No browser, no copy-paste fatigue, no hitting refresh at 3 AM while your test suite waits. The basic flow:
Request a number: POST /api/v1/number/request with your API key, a country code (US), and an app identifier (whatsapp).
Parse the response: The API sends back JSON containing an activation_id and the phone_number. Contact PVAPins Support.
Poll for the OTP: GET /api/v1/number/status/{activation_id} every 3–5 seconds.
Grab the code: When the status flips from pending to received, the SMS text or just the extracted numeric code shows up in the response body.
The Federal Trade Commission's Privacy and Security Guidance is worth keeping in mind here: don't log raw SMS data unless you absolutely need it. Strip the OTP, discard the rest if it contains anything personal, and move on. Timeout logic matters more than you'd think. Cap your polling window at 5 minutes. If the status still reads pending after that, treat it as a failure, trigger a refund, grab a fresh number, and retry automatically. Designing your flow with failure in mind from the start saves you from awkward debugging sessions later.
A good developer API for SMS verification is predictable, minimal, and self-documenting. You want one endpoint to request numbers, another to check OTP status, and ideally webhook support so you never have to poll at all. Rate limits should be published, error codes should be descriptive, and a sandbox mode for testing shouldn't feel like an afterthought. Polling is wasteful. Every GET request that returns "still waiting" is CPU cycles and bandwidth burned for nothing. Webhooks flip the script: you give the service a callback URL when you request a number, and the moment an SMS arrives, the service fires a POST directly to your server with the OTP payload no loops, no timers, dramatically simpler client code. A developer API worth integrating should give you:
Quickstart material that actually works: A cURL one-liner and a 10-line Python snippet should get you from zero to a received OTP. If the documentation requires three pages of setup before you see a result, it's over-engineered.
Documented rate limits: "5 requests per second" is codeable. A surprise HTTP 429 with no warning body isn't.
Status codes you can reason about: 200 for success, 400 when you've sent a malformed country code, 402 for low balance, 404 when no numbers are available, 504 for timeout. Predictable patterns.
Sandbox mode: A testing environment where you can simulate the full OTP flow without spending real money or accidentally creating live accounts.

One-time SMS numbers are ideal for single-shot verifications: you're signing up for a trial, testing a new app, or confirming an account you'll access once and never touch again. Rental numbers are the answer when you'll need to receive OTPs repeatedly- think WhatsApp Business accounts that re-verify periodically, staging servers that need login codes every few days, or any workflow where losing that number means losing account access. If you're considering whether to rent a number, think about the account's full lifecycle. A social media manager juggling client accounts needs a 30-day rental because login OTPs don't announce themselves in advance. A developer running a one-off integration test at midnight needs a $0.10 activation that expires before morning.
One-time activation: Pay a small fee, receive a single SMS, number evaporates. Perfect for: single sign-ups, quick tests, trial accounts you might not keep.
Rental (1, 3, 7, 30 days): You hold the number. It can receive unlimited OTPs during the rental period. Perfect for: ongoing account access, long-term testing environments, any situation where a second verification code is even remotely likely.
The rule of thumb: if there's any chance you'll need a second OTP on that same account, rent. If you're dead certain it's a one-and-done, buy the single activation. A service worth your time lets you toggle between both from the same dashboard without starting over.
